The Network Administrator-I is responsible for providing first-level support for the organization’s networking infrastructure, including wired and wireless networks. This role primarily involves working on support tickets, assisting senior network administrators and network engineers, configuring and deploying network switches, and maintaining network cabling. Network Administrator-I is expected to develop a foundational understanding of networking concepts while ensuring accurate documentation and proactive network monitoring. Strong attention to detail, troubleshooting skills, and a willingness to learn are essential for success in this role.
